Ingredients
These Apple Snickerdoodles combine the warm, cozy flavor of cinnamon sugar with the sweet, tart bite of fresh apples. Soft and chewy with a perfectly spiced coating, these cookies are a delightful fall treat. The addition of apple chunks in each bite elevates the classic snickerdoodle, offering a sweet twist that’s sure to please.
- 1 cup (130 g) all-purpose flour
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- 1 teaspoon cream of tartar
- ½ teaspoon ground cinnamon
- ¼ teaspoon fine salt
- ½ cup (113 g) unsalted butter, at room temperature
- ½ cup (100 g) granulated sugar
- ½ cup (100 g) packed brown sugar
- 1 large egg
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 medium apple, peeled and finely chopped
- ¼ cup (50 g) granulated sugar (for rolling)
- 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on (for rolling)
How to Make Apple Snickerdoodles
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per to prevent sticking.
Step 2: Prepare Dry Ingredients
In a medium bowl:
* Whisk together the flour, baking soda, cream of tartar, cinnamon, and salt. Set aside.
Step 3: Cream Butter and Sugars
In a separate large bowl:
* Beat together the unsalted but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ar until light and fluffy.
Step 4: Add Egg and Vanilla
Add:
* The egg and vanilla extract, mixing until well combined.
Step 5: Combine Wet and Dry Ingredients
Gradually add:
* The dry ingredients to the wet mixture, mixing until just combined.
Step 6: Fold in Apples
Gently fold in:
* The chopped apple pieces until evenly distributed throughout the dough.
Step 7: Prepare Cinnamon Sugar Mixture
In a small bowl:
* Mix together the ¼ cup granulated sugar and 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on. This will be used for rolling the cookie dough balls.
Step 8: Form Cookie Dough Balls
Using a cookie scoop or tablespoon:
* Roll tablespoon-sized portions of dough into balls.
* Roll each ball in the cinnamon-sugar mixture until fully coated.
Step 9: Bake Cookies
Place:
* The dough balls on the prepared baking sheet, spacing them about 2 inches apart.
Bake in your preheated oven for 8–10 minutes or until edges are golden and centers are set.
Step 10: Cool Cookies
Let cool on the baking sheet for a few minutes before:
* Trans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ely. Enjoy your delicious Apple Snickerdoodles!

Common Mistakes to Avoid
When baking Apple Snickerdoodles, it’s easy to make a few common mistakes. Here are some tips to ensure your cookies turn out perfectly every time.
- Ignoring the apple size: Make sure to chop the apples into small pieces. Large chunks can result in uneven baking and affect the cookie’s texture.
- Using cold butter: Always use room temperature butter for a light and fluffy dough. Cold butter doesn’t cream well, leading to dense cookies.
- Overmixing the dough: Mix until just combined after adding dry ingredients. Overmixing can lead to tough cookies instead of soft, chewy ones.
- Not measuring ingredients accurately: Use proper measuring cups and spoons for flour and sugars. Incorrect measurements can ruin the balance of flavors.
- Baking on a hot sheet: Allow your baking sheet to cool between batches. A hot sheet can cause the cookies to spread too much.

Frequently Asked Questions
Here are some common questions about making Apple Snickerdoodles.
Can I use other types of apples?
Yes, any sweet or tart apple works well. Try Granny Smith or Honeycrisp for different flavor profiles.
How do I know when my Apple Snickerdoodles are done?
Look for golden edges and set centers. They will firm up as they cool.
Can I add nuts or other mix-ins?
Absolutely! Walnuts or pecans add great crunch. Just be sure not to overwhelm the dough with too many extra ingredients.
What makes these cookies chewy?
The combination of brown sugar and the moisture from apples keeps these snickerdoodles soft and chewy.
Can I make this recipe gluten-free?
Yes, substitute all-purpose flour with a gluten-free blend. Ensure it includes xanthan gum for best results.
